World Cup Golden Ball betting - FIFA announce Golden Ball shortlist

World Cup Staff - 9 Jul 2010

FIFA have announced the 10 nominees for the Golden Ball award, with over half of the players listed coming from the World Cup finalists, Holland and Spain.

David Villa is the 7/4 favourite for the award with bet365, followed closely by Wesley Sneijder at 15/8.

Barcelona duo Xavi and Andres Iniesta will, however, get plenty of support at 9/2 and 11/2, respectively.

Spokesman Steve Freeth said: "Villa and Sneijder have dominated the betting for a while now, but Xavi and Iniesta seem to have hit form at the right time and it's a tough one to call."
